Transaction d2f57528bd55191f562a10124621bf51536569395345811bed1bb9659b3dd41f
1 Input
1 Output
-
d2f57528bd55191f562a10124621bf51536569395345811bed1bb9659b3dd41f:0
- value
- 8572689
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 090755c484834844814ba29323320e0d4b98d2de OP_EQUAL
- address
- M8iu6oZ8g4mQUtzYAUu7uzCXc8pRuE3XaR